Our go to for breakfast. The restaurant does get busy so I'd suggest calling in if you're picking up or don't go starving because of the wait time to be seated. I've tried several of their breakfast dishes and so far, all tasty and delicious.
Ladies are very friendly. Ambiance is very casual and seating is limited and tight, meaning your table is very close to the next table (if that matters to you).
Would definitely recommend Kimmie's!

I’m really frustrated with my recent dining experience. I ordered my eggs over medium, but they came out way overdone. The sausage patty, which is supposed to be their house special, was not only over-salted but also dry and tough. I enjoy a good maillard on my patty, but this was just overdone and on the verge of burnt.
For a $20 plate, I expected a solid meal, and honestly, I felt let down. If it had been priced around $13 or $14, I would have been more forgiving. But in this economy, every dollar counts, and spending $20 on this kind of mediocrity is just so disappointing. I can easily find better food at any other diner for less money. It’s so disenchanting when you’re willing to spend money on a meal and it's terrible. This wasn’t just a bad experience; it was an absolute waste of my hard-earned money.
What you see on the plate in the pic is all I could eat. Whoever cooked it obviously overcooked it and decided to serve it anyway.
Overall, very low value at Kimmie's. I got the overcooked turd plate and my daughter got the blueberry pancakes. We each had a coffee. Cost me $60.
Hash browns were ok.

Visited on a Saturday during lunch time. Took 15-20 minutes to get a table which was nice. Was seated on the outdoor section, could definitely use a power wash. Biggest grip about the dining experience was that it took 15-20 minutes to have someone take our order when servers were walking by and serving the three other tables around us. The servers also didn’t bother much to ask for any refills on drinks. Very nice employees, just lack of attention to waiting diners. Apart from that the food was good and portions were nice. Price was also great. Overall, the team at Kimmie’s needs to work on attentiveness to dinners and fixing up that outdoor section.
